What is the Michigan Notary Public Application?
The Michigan Notary Public Application is a formal document required for individuals seeking to become a notary public in Michigan. This application is managed by the Office of the Great Seal, which oversees the commissioning of notaries in the state. The application includes essential information such as the applicant's name, address, and contact details, as well as a declaration of eligibility. It is crucial for applicants to ensure that they meet the eligibility criteria outlined by the state, which typically includes being at least eighteen years old, a resident of Michigan, and not having a felony conviction.

Eligibility Criteria for Notary Public in Michigan
To qualify for a notary commission in Michigan, applicants must meet specific eligibility criteria. These include:
- Being at least eighteen years of age.
- Being a resident of Michigan or having a place of employment in the state.
- Having no felony convictions or, if applicable, having completed the terms of any felony sentence.
- Demonstrating the ability to read and write in English.
Legal Use of the Michigan Notary Public Application
The Michigan Notary Public Application serves a legal purpose, enabling individuals to perform notarial acts, which include witnessing signatures, administering oaths, and certifying documents. Notaries play a vital role in preventing fraud and ensuring the authenticity of documents. The application must be completed in accordance with Michigan law, and notaries are expected to adhere to the legal responsibilities and ethical standards associated with their role once commissioned.
